首頁 > 後端開發 > PHP問題 > php目前頁面開啟報錯如何快速診斷與解決

php目前頁面開啟報錯如何快速診斷與解決

PHPz
發布: 2023-03-28 15:38:10
原創
823 人瀏覽過

如果你是個PHP開發人員,你可能會經常遇到在頁面上顯示錯誤的情況。這些錯誤有時可能是由程式碼錯誤引起的,有時則可能是由伺服器配置錯誤所致。當你遇到PHP目前頁面開啟報錯的問題時,你需要知道如何診斷和解決,這可以避免在開發和測試中浪費大量的時間和精力。

以下是一些常見的PHP錯誤和解決方案,幫助你快速解決問題。

  1. 解析錯誤

解析錯誤通常是由PHP程式碼的語法錯誤所引起的。例如,缺少分號、雙引號、括號、等等。如果你遇到了這種錯誤,你應該檢查你的程式碼,並確保每個語句都以正確的方式結束。

  1. 未定義變數

如果你在沒有宣告變數的情況下使用了一個變量,PHP將會顯示一個未定義的變數錯誤。這種錯誤可能是由於程式碼拼字錯誤、變數名錯誤或變數在使用之前沒有初始化所引起的。檢查程式碼,確保正確宣告和初始化變數。

  1. 類別或函數不存在

如果你試著使用一個未定義的類別或函數,PHP將會顯示這個類別或函數不存在的錯誤。這種錯誤可能是由於程式碼中拼字錯誤或沒有正確引入檔案而引起的。檢查程式碼,確保正確定義和引入類別或函數。

  1. 網路連線錯誤

當PHP試圖連接到另一個伺服器或資料庫時,如果資料來源無法訪問,PHP將會顯示網絡連接錯誤。這種錯誤可能是由於伺服器故障、IP位址錯誤、連接埠錯誤、防火牆阻止連線等原因導致的。檢查伺服器和資料來源的配置,並確保網路連線正常。

  1. 記憶體不足

如果你的PHP應用程式使用的記憶體超出了伺服器配置的限制,PHP將會顯示記憶體不足的錯誤。這種錯誤可能是由於程式碼最佳化不佳、演算法複雜或處理資料量太大導致的。嘗試優化程式碼或使用更高配置的伺服器來解決問題。

  1. 檔案權限錯誤

當PHP嘗試存取某些檔案或目錄時,如果沒有正確的檔案權限,PHP將會顯示文件權限錯誤。這種錯誤可能是由於檔案權限錯誤或檔案路徑錯誤所引起的。檢查檔案和目錄的權限,並確保路徑正確。

以上是一些常見的PHP錯誤和解決方案。當你遇到PHP目前頁面開啟報錯的問題時,應該先根據錯誤訊息確定問題所在,並使用這些解決方案來解決問題。最重要的是,要堅持不斷學習和自我完善,以提高自己在PHP開發中的技能和能力。

以上是php目前頁面開啟報錯如何快速診斷與解決的詳細內容。更多資訊請關注PHP中文網其他相關文章!

相關標籤:
php
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板